Transaction 0321407091bb86d0f76d416ac129f9675755d852a3724db5128551c0d95bd6b8
1 Input
1 Output
-
0321407091bb86d0f76d416ac129f9675755d852a3724db5128551c0d95bd6b8:0
- value
- 185307
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cac69abc00911cd2ab193ee6c12fa027b8a40552 OP_EQUAL
- address
- 3LBCLa66AS2htUiLRmU9mDp7kNUD37ppDR